Louis Vuitton, eponymous in its own right, has something grandeur to offer yet again straight from its 160-year-old playbook. Checking off Hong Kong, Bangkok, and Berlin from their list, Louis Vuitton has announced the opening of its Time Capsule exhibition in ION Orchard, Singapore.
Running from October 18 until November 5, the “Time Capsule” will flaunt a hand selected collection of pieces dug straight from the Louis Vuitton archive.
The exhibition starts by transporting you back to 1854, the pivotal year where Vuitton first established his travel luggage business in Paris at 4 Rue Neuve des Capucines.
From there, landmark innovations on technology and design in this day and age are told through the eyes of the luxury house.
The latter includes a demonstration of fine leatherwork skills by French artisans, to a visual timeline focusing on the five key aspects: Codes of the House, Journeys around the World, Elegance and Beauty in Motion, Louis Vuitton and the Arts and Magic Malle.
